EPINASTINE HCL

Epinastine hydrochloride is an antihistamine used for allergic conjunctivitis, blocking H1 receptors and stabilizing mast cells. Side effects include mild irritation, headache, and dryness.

Mechanism of Action

Epinastine hydrochloride is a dual H₁‑histamine receptor antagonist and mast‑cell stabilizer. It prevents histamine release and blocks downstream allergic‑inflammation pathways without significant CNS penetration.

Benefits and Advantages

Used in allergic‑inflammation modelling, H₁‑receptor antagonism assays, mast‑cell mediator studies, and ocular‑antiallergy pharmacology.

Side Effects and Risks

Risks include headache, ocular irritation (topical forms), dry eyes, and rare hypersensitivity reactions. Handle with antihistamine‑class precautions.
